Output e68f5ba8b572a8c767e0933c890a9c97cb332e985cae68f8a4b649f3048abb83:0

value
5823226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c21dadfd129262d73945bba50790af003c77bea OP_EQUAL
address
3ETy5ggvs857gfFvwY3H5pwSfzwD88ZtZy
transaction
e68f5ba8b572a8c767e0933c890a9c97cb332e985cae68f8a4b649f3048abb83
spent
true